Its Hornet here, I bought a Coromal Element 612s last August & couldn't be happier with it. It offers great value for money, & so far we have been on a couple of short trips with it, & one of 1700km from Port Macquarie down the South Coast then up to Cooma & home to Port Macquarie without any problems.

We are looking forward to doing many more trips this year & over the next few years, & although it is the Entry Level Full Height Coromal we found that it is very well equipped & great value for money.

:razz: Hi we bought an Element 612 last Sept and have been on the road since then,currently in the York Peninsular having traveled over 8000ks from Brisbane.Apart from the standard fixtures we have a TV,full oven and washing machine.We found the extra payload offered by Coromal a great advantage for travelling full time.We had some issues with rain coming in at the front, soon sorted with some mastic, also rain water coming in under the wheel arches when travelling again soon sorted with some mastic. Jackies only complaint, limited food preparation space in the kitchen area.It's a great van and good value for money.Any other Q's send me a PM
